Just got a small ricordia on a white block(aragonite?). How do I get it off? How do I attach it to My rock? I've read so much info I'm keep forgeting what I've learned, if I remember correctly You're not supposed to glue mushrooms is this correct? Thanks, Jeff
 
It is more of a "You can't glue" type thing. You can try to glue a mushroom, but usually it will have a slime coat that will allow it to slip right off the glue and disappear in your tank.

I assume it is attatched to a piece of rubble. If so you have a couple choices, you can just glue that piece of rubble to the rock you want the rics on, and let them colonize that rock, eventually the rubble will be hidden, or can be removed to sell the original ric to someone else later.
Second thing you could do is try and chip the rock at the foot of the ricordia, this is a bit riskier, due to possible damage to the ricordia, or yourself. But by just leaving a small amount of the rubble on the foot and getting rid of the majority of the rubble, you will still have enough rock attatched to it to allow glue to work without having to use the whole rock.

Another choice would be to remove the whole rock, which really risk damage to the ricordia and placeing the ricordia in a small container with some crushed coral and let it attatch to one of those and then glue that to a rock.

The problem is that it can take an hour, or it can take a month for it to attatch. I took a small tuppaware type container and poked holes in it for flow, then I put my fragged shrooms and ricordias in that container with some small rubble or crushed coral and hide it behind some rocks in my tank. That way they are in my tank, but not floating around freely, they will attach to what ever is in the container, then I can place them where I want in my tank.
